Output 676afba8e28da345c597e123464ebf2bbebdd91bfd48e7c726e77916fb1160f5:3

value
1001053
script pubkey
OP_0 OP_PUSHBYTES_20 ef9835a4d74aa113fafbbd0f4f51f47a30551ad8
address
bc1qa7vrtfxhf2s387hmh58575050gc92xkcnmddlj
transaction
676afba8e28da345c597e123464ebf2bbebdd91bfd48e7c726e77916fb1160f5
spent
true